Tuesday Talk About Dental Insurance

Question?
I have insurance, so why is there an expected out-of-pocket expense for my recommended treatment?

Dental insurance is meant to help offset the cost of treatment, not pay for it entirely. Coverage’s vary depending on the employer choice of plan, some are better; some are worse. Most dental insurance companies cover 80% to 100% of preventative visits, up to 80% of restorative, and up to 50% of major work.

When treatment is recommended by your dentist, we make every effort to anticipate your out-of-pocket costs as closely as possible. With hundreds of different insurance companies and thousands of individual plans, it is impossible for us to know every patient’s coverage. The final decision on coverage always comes from your insurance provider. If you have questions or concerns, contact your dental insurance carrier or human resources with your employer.
